Veritec Purchases Assets of Secure Environments Inc.

), a leading designer and provider of hardware and application software solutions for creating, applying, encoding and decoding of high data density multi-dimensional barcodes, is pleased to announce that it has consummated a purchase of selected assets of Secure Environments, Inc., a provider of secure identification cards and badges used for identity verification, time and attendance and access control purposes.

"The acquisition of the selected assets of Secure Environments not only includes computers, specialized software, badge and identification card printers, but also, a significant number of existing customers ranging from local police departments to multi-national corporations. This will provide the platform to quickly introduce our VSCode[TM] and VSCard[TM] into the ID card arenas, said Van Tran, Veritec's CEO. She added "Veritec's has now officially entered the new market of biometric identification with VSCode[TM] as the most effective means to provide robust, tamper proof, high data density, and low cost ID cards.

Jerry Fors, Veritec's Chief financial Officer added: "The purchase price negotiated by Ms. Tran provides Veritec with an excellent opportunity to enhance cash-flow without Veritec making any capital outlay; and, without any issuance of stock for purchase of the assets. Rather, the assets have been transferred and purchase monies will only be paid based upon a percentage of revenue generated by the existing customers acquired from Secure Environments up to an agreed upon maximum dollar amount."

About Veritec, Inc.

Veritec manufactures and sells software and systems designed to utilize the Company's patented technology relating to Multi-Dimensional Bar Codes commonly known as Data Matrix, as well as Its higher security and density VeriCode[R] and VSCode[TM] Symbols. The encoded symbols can contain a variety, amount, and depth of information that would not fit onto an ordinary bar code.
